Energy Storage Technology Company Volt Harbor Raises $2 Million In Funding
The Michigan-based battery energy storage technology startup Volt Harbor has raised $2 million in seed money. The company makes a modular, software-defined energy storage platform for data centers and the grid. Annual NRC open houses for Fermi 2, Davis-Besse set
The U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ission is hosting open houses to discuss annual operations of DTE Energy’s Fermi 2 nuclear plant on Wednesday and Vistra Corp.’s Davis-Besse nuclear plant on Thursday.

High speed winds leave thousands without power in southern Michigan
Tens of thousands of Michiganders were without power Wednesday morning after heavy rain and more than 60 mph winds in the lower half of the Lower Peninsula Tuesday night.
